FWONK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2024 in Review

481 of the 6,964 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Liberty Media Series C (FWONK) for Q3 2024, worth a combined $16.9B — up 13% from $14.9B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 73 funds opened new FWONK positions and 52 closed out — a net gain of 21 holders — while 190 added to existing stakes and 134 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Morgan Stanley, adding an estimated $397M. The largest seller was Caledonia Investments (Australia), cutting an estimated $283M.
